Measles (or worse) for your child?

An outbreak of measles in California has now spread to several other states and the number of infected people will soon pass 100 if it has not already.  Reporting on the outbreak has largely focused on Disneyland as a common site of infection rather than more important substantive issues.

Proactive engagement and action by parents and grandparents of school age children is needed to ensure that children are protected from highly contagious and potentially deadly diseases.   Immunizing your own child is not enough.  Relying on government and school officials is not enough.

Cape needs Universal Utility Plan

National Grid’s action in December, 2014 to disallow any new gas service hook ups on parts of Cape Cod due to gas main limitations is a symptom of a broader problem – the lack of comprehensive utility and infrastructure planning on Cape Cod.   Regional Universal Utility Planning should be established as a major goal of the Cape Cod Regional Policy Plan.
